VCYT Hedge Fund Activity: Q1 2018 in Review
80 of the 4,363 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Veracyte (VCYT) for Q1 2018, worth a combined $137M — down 13% from $158M a quarter earlier.
Buyers outnumbered sellers: 9 funds opened new VCYT positions and 8 closed out — a net gain of 1 holder — while 22 added to existing stakes and 28 trimmed.
The largest buyer was ARK Investment Management, adding an estimated $8.72M. The largest seller was Avoro Capital Advisors, cutting an estimated $3.92M.
